InDesign: how to move cursor by one place?



Hi..

so I've got a single, simple problem. I want to convert URLs into tinyurls
(http://tinyurl.com/) for print because they're shorter.

I'm working in InDesign.

Given a URL which is selected, it's very simple to get the tinyurl via curl.
 It's very easy to take the selected URL and turn it into a "note" which
won't print.
It's very easy to replace the original URL selection with the tinyurl - but
I don't want to do that, because other people have to check the tinyurl
against the original.

So what I want to do is, given a selected URL
-get its tinurl (can do that already)
-turn the URL into a note (can do that already)
-move the cursor one place to the right or left and paste the tinyurl in
there. (CAN'T FIND ANYTHING IN THE DICTIONARY!)

Seriously: does InDesign have *any* commands for moving the cursor about? I
can't find anything. All I want to do is go one place forward or back.
